
Environmental Scientist
We at Pacific Gas and Electric are looking for a passionate and dedicated Environmental Scientist to join our growing team. The ideal candidate is someone with a deep commitment to protecting the environment, a keen eye for detail, and a drive to succeed. To excel in this role, you will need a strong combination of scientific expertise, problem-solving abilities, and interpersonal skills. The successful candidate will need to have a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Environmental Science or a related field and at least two years of experience in a similar role. Experience with GIS and air and water quality analysis are a plus. You should also have excellent communication and organizational skills, be able to work both independently and as part of a team, and have the 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ously. If you are an environmental professional looking for an opportunity to put your knowledge and experience to use, Pacific Gas and Electric is the place for you.
Responsibilities:
- Develop and implement environmental policies and programs that ensure compliance with environmental regulations.
- Monitor and evaluate the impacts of activities on the environment, such as air and water quality, waste management, and biodiversity.
- Use GIS and other software to analyze environmental data and prepare reports.
- Develop and present educational materials to the public and other stakeholders on environmental topics.
- Conduct field investigations and collect samples for analysis.
- Manage multiple projects and ensure timely completion of tasks.
- Maintain accurate records and databases of environmental data.
- Collaborate with other departments and stakeholders to develop and implement environmental initiatives.
- Prepare reports and presentations on environmental topics for review by management.
- Stay up-to-date with changes in environmental laws and regulations.
